Discover the Beauty of River Road: A Serene Escape by the Water
Among one of the most peaceful and stunning paths around Harrisburg lies along River Road. This drive follows the Susquehanna River and provides miles of winding pavement with views of the sparkling water, tree-lined courses, and rolling hills in the distance. The fresh scent of summer season air combined with the silent hum of tires on sidewalk makes it seem like time reduces.
Begin your path near Fort Hunter Mansion and head north toward the Marysville area. Along the road, take a few minutes to pull over and appreciate riverside picnic places, or snap images of the landscape as the golden hour works out in. For family members, it's an perfect afternoon drive. For couples, it establishes the stage for a charming summer night.

Check Out the Appalachian Foothills on Route 850
Searching for a drive that uses a mix of mountain contours and wide-open valleys? Path 850 with Perry County is a regional fave that delivers both. This course begins in Marysville and winds its means west with the Appalachian foothills, offering dramatic elevation adjustments and spectacular views that are particularly dazzling during summer season's peak.
Driving along this route in July feels like an journey. Wildflowers flower along the roadside, small creeks run under wood bridges, and quiet, plain towns offer perfect areas to pick up a cool drink or fast bite. It's not simply a drive-- it's an experience.
Keep an eye out for wild animals as well. It's not unusual to identify deer near the sides of the woodland or hawks moving expenses. Morning or late afternoon is the most effective time to capture the light filtering through the trees, casting lengthy shadows that make the roadway feel like a winding path with a storybook.
